Practising law in Rajasthan

Principal High Court: Rajasthan High Court · Capital: Jaipur

The Rajasthan High Court at Jodhpur, with the bench at Jaipur, was established in 1949. The Rajasthan Stamp Act, 1998 and Rajasthan Tenancy Act, 1955 are State-specific. Land revenue and tenancy litigation is voluminous. The Bar Council of Rajasthan maintains an online enrolled-advocate search (rare among State councils). The Rajasthan Public Trust Act, 1959 governs charitable trusts in the State.
